Azania Front Lutheran Church stands as a striking landmark along the Dar es Salaam waterfront, its red-tiled roofs and tall clock tower reflecting German colonial architecture from the early 20th century. Visitors can admire the church's distinctive blend of European and local design elements, including stained-glass windows and a peaceful interior. The harbor-facing location offers a scenic backdrop, making it a popular spot for photography and quiet reflection. Services are held in multiple languages, and the church remains an active congregation, welcoming visitors to explore its history and architecture.
